Historic olive oil mill, in LIMONE SUL GARDA (BS)

From the centuries-old olive growing tradition in Brescian Alto Garda, the Cooperativa Agricola Possidenti Oliveti was born. We are the benchmark for the production and sale of the best extra-virgin "Garda Bresciano" olive oil d.o.p. 

At our historic headquarters in Via Campaldo 10, in Limone sul Garda, province of Brescia, you will find an olive oil mill, an oil mill, and a direct sales outlet. Moreover, you will find a unique oil museum, open to the public from April to October.

Olive Growing on the Garda Lake

Olive growing on Lake Garda developed in the Middle Ages, although there is no lack of evidence of the presence of the olive tree in even more ancient times.
Olive pits dating back to the last period of the Republican Rome were found in the pile dwelling area of Bor, near Pacengo. On the other hand, in Malcesine, a crusher stone equipped with the typical side flutes for the collection of oil was also found. It was accompanied by coins that refer to Emperor Maxentius' time (early 4th century BC). The oldest documents on oil mills and olive groves date back to the VIII century. Even before being used for food purposes, olive oil's production was probably destined for liturgical uses: the oil was in fact used to administer the sacraments and to light the lamps in church tabernacles.
